Note: 3.0.0-rc1 hung during boot (right after parport initialization),
so the best I can do at the moment is say the bug first showed up after
2.6.39.  Processor is an AMD K6-III/450.

Symptoms: Microsoft Intellimouse (corded USB optical) non-functional.
	Red LED comes on when mouse is plugged in, but movement and
	clicks are not seen.

"lsusb" segfaults :-(.  "cat /proc/bus/usb/devices" gives the following
(the mouse and an APC UPS monitoring cable are plugged into the two
low-speed ports on the motherboard hub):

Unfortunately, I no longer have a working 2.6.39 kernel to compare
against, but the internal driver "plumbing" looks wrong: as mentioned
above, the mouse and the UPS cable are plugged into the low-speed
motherboard hub.
